- The distance between Portland, Oregon, Usa and Quintero, Chile is approximately 10,149 km or 6,307 mi.
- To reach Portland, Oregon in this distance one would set out from Quintero bearing 326.9°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Portland, Oregon bearing 319.2° or NW .
- Portland, Oregon is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Quintero is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The mean temperature is 0.8 °C (1.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.1 °C (18.2°F) more in Portland, Oregon.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 580.9 mm (22.9 in) more which is equivalent to 580.9 l/m² (14.26 US gal/ft²) or 5,809,000 l/ha (621,021 US gal/ac) more. About 2 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 11.8° lower in Portland, Oregon than in Quintero.
- Relative humidity levels are 17.2%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 4.2°C (7.5°F) lower.
